Pursuant to 11 U.S.C. 362(d)(1) and (2), CCMT Properties (CCMT) requests relief from the automatic stay to permit it to enforce its Deed of Trust (as hereinafter defined). In support of its motion, CCMT represents: 1. On May 10, 2010, CCMT Properties sold certain improved real property to the

Debtor for the sum of $975,000.00 and financed the full amount at the purchase price as evidenced by a Promissory Note of the same date (the Note). A copy of the Note is attached hereto as Exhibit A.

To secure the payment of the Note, the Debtor executed a Deed of Trust dated

May 10, 2010, which is recorded in the Office of the Register of Deeds for Knox County, Tennessee as Instrument No. 201005110070743 (the Deed of Trust). A copy of the Deed of Trust is attached hereto as Exhibit B. 3. The Deed of Trust encumbers the Debtors real property, which is more

particularly described in the Deed of Trust (the Property). The value of the Property is approximately $850,000 (See Schedule A). 4. The contract rate and the default rate of interest on the Note is 6%. A late charge

of 5% of overdue principal and interest applies to any payment under the Note which is not paid by the end of fifteen calendar days after the date it is due. 5. As of December 7, 2011, the date of the Debtors petition, the principal balance

owed on the Note was $876,462.80; accrued but unpaid interest was in the amount of $8,356.41; attorneys fees were in the amount of 2,500.00; and late charges were in the amount of $698.52, for a total amount due of $888,017.73 as of the petition date. From and after the petition date, interest has accrued in the amount of $144.08 per day and late charges have accrued in the amount of $349.26 per month on the 10th of each month. 6. In addition to the amount owed under the Note, the debtor also owes Knox

County real property taxes in the amount of $8,239.03. The real property taxes constitute a lien on the Property which is superior to CCMTs lien. 7. Based upon the amount owed on the real property taxes and the Note, there is no

equity in the Property, and the Property is not necessary for an effective reorganization of the debtors financial affairs. WHEREFORE, because CCMTs interest is not adequately protected, because there is no

equity in the Property securing CCMTs claim, and because the Property is not necessary for an effective reorganization, CCMT requests modification of the automatic stay to permit it to enforce its Deed of Trust in accordance with applicable state law. CCMT also requests the waiver of the 14-day stay period provided for in Rule 4001(a)(3) of the Federal Rules of Bankruptcy Procedure.
